Output e957d4b76231f35eba8a7a3ef511e1e4af5912583a56c8df8f7e5fcf4c8aaa4e:0

value
1095537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f44089a85dbf0b4f5420251b896db6c66800de8 OP_EQUAL
address
3ANjcpqXYBjjGr5mbNaJbNvRXno6qeMvwF
transaction
e957d4b76231f35eba8a7a3ef511e1e4af5912583a56c8df8f7e5fcf4c8aaa4e
confirmations
290174
spent
true